
Toy Story
Toy Story is a groundbreaking computer-animated franchise by Pixar Animation Studios that revolutionized animation and storytelling. The series follows the secret life of toys when humans aren't around, focusing on the adventures of Woody, a cowboy doll, and Buzz Lightyear, a space ranger action figure. Since 1995, it has become one of the most beloved and successful animated franchises, pioneering CGI animation and creating timeless stories about friendship, loyalty, and growing up.

Media Forms
Films
4 main theatrical films: Toy Story (1995), Toy Story 2 (1999), Toy Story 3 (2010), Toy Story 4 (2019), plus Lightyear (2022)
Tv Shows
Toy Story Toons, Toy Story That Time Forgot (2014), Forky Asks a Question series (Disney+)
